Comprehending Plastic Extrusion Fundamentals
In the realm of manufacturing, plastic extrusion stands as a fundamental procedure, important in the production of a multitude of day-to-day products. At its core, plastic extrusion involves changing raw plastic product right into a continuous profiled form. This is accomplished by thawing the plastic, commonly in the type of granules or pellets, and requiring it through a designed die. The resulting product is a lengthy plastic piece, such as a cable, panel, or pipeline finish, that keeps the form of the die. This economical technique is very flexible, able to create intricate shapes and fit a variety of plastic products. Real-World Applications of Plastic Extrusion
Plastic extrusion, a flexible and efficient procedure, finds use in numerous real-world applications. It's mainly utilized in the production sector, where it's used to develop a myriad of products such as pipelines, More hints tubes, window structures, weather stripping, and secure fencing. The automobile market likewise harnesses this modern click for more technology to produce parts like plastic and trim sheeting. Moreover, the clinical field relies on extrusion for the fabrication of catheters, IV tubes, and other clinical tools. Even in food production, extrusion contributes in developing items like pasta or grain. The strength and adaptability of plastic extrusion, combined with its cost-effectiveness, make it an indispensable process across different markets, underscoring its prevalent practical applications.
